The planning of pellets ordinarily requires an extrusion-spheronization approach, where by a cohesive damp mass from the Lively component and excipients is 1st shaped by blending having a binder solution. This soaked mass is extruded to produce uniform cylindrical shapes, which can be then remodeled into spherical pellets by means of spheronization. The ensuing pellets are dried to realize the specified hardness and humidity content, followed by screening to make certain measurement uniformity.

On the subject of pharmaceutical drugs, understanding the kind of release mechanism will make a substantial difference in how a medication is effective in Your system. The kind of drug release decides how swiftly get more info or slowly and gradually the active ingredient is released to the bloodstream.
Sustained-release prescription drugs are usually labeled with “SR” at the conclusion of their identify. These prescription drugs prolong the medication's release from a tablet or capsule so you'll get the medication's Gains around a longer timeframe.
